UPVC Window Repairs

Upvc windows require little maintenance and are extremely durable. If they aren't maintained they could develop issues over time, including defective hinges or handles misting double glazing and a lack in energy efficiency.

Fortunately, a lot of these issues can be fixed with minimal effort and expense, often saving you the cost of replacing your windows.

Water Leaks

A leaking window may cause expensive damage to the ceilings and walls. This is why it's crucial to act immediately whenever you notice water seeping through your windows. Leaks around uPVC windows is usually due to the weather seals failing, but is easily fixed. If you suspect that this is the problem, it's best to buy caulking that is new. Apply a new coat. This is an inexpensive DIY home repair that could save you a significant amount of money in the end.

Condensation in the window is another typical sign of a leaky window. Although this isn't as serious as a leak from water, it does indicate that the window is no longer creating a reliable barrier to insulation. This can be a huge issue during colder seasons.

You should inspect your windows both inside and outside your home. Check for evidence of water damage or staining. Also, check the sill angle to ensure that rainwater is able to flow away from the windows. Look for any damaged flashing. This is the material installed on the frame to prevent water from getting into the walls and ceiling.

Faulty Hinges

Window hinges require regular maintenance. They can become worn out and damaged, making it difficult to open or shut the window. If you're experiencing issues with your windows, it's essential that you have the hinges repaired as soon as possible to keep your home safe from weather and unauthorised access.

If your uPVC window isn't closing properly, it may be due to the hinges being worn out. This is a common issue which can be solved by following a few easy steps. First, you will have to take off the old hinges from the frame. Then, you'll need to replace the hinges with new ones. Be sure to use proper screws and install them correctly when replacing hinges. Make sure to check the dimensions of the screws, as uPVC frames are different from timber frames.

Stuck Handles

If a uPVC window has stopped working, it is likely due to an issue with the mechanism or handle. These mechanisms can be repaired in a relatively quick time, and ensure that the windows will continue to function as they should. To avoid problems it is essential to regularly clean and maintain uPVC Windows.

uPVC window handles most commonly employed are espagnolette handles. They operate an interlocking system which enhances the security of the window, with cams that look like mushrooms that secure into the frame of the window that it keeps. Often, the handle will be able to open and close the window without issue however if you are having issues with the handle getting stuck, it could be an issue with the spindle within the handle that is causing this.

It is a good thing that replacing a uPVC handle an easy task that is achievable by anyone using a few tools and basic know-how. To successfully replace a handle, you must first identify the type of handle you want to replace and then measure the spindle. Then, you can purchase the replacement handle that is exactly the same size as the existing one. The process should not take more than 30 minutes if you have the proper tools and the replacement part.
